Dimash Qudaibergen Awarded the Title of “Goodwill Ambassador of Kazakhstan”

On December 9, 2024, People’s Artist of Kazakhstan Dimash Qudaibergen was officially recognized as a “Goodwill Ambassador of Kazakhstan.”

Dimash Qudaibergen Awarded the Title of "Goodwill Ambassador of Kazakhstan"

The “Goodwill Ambassadors of Kazakhstan” initiative, launched by the Head of State, aims to foster dialogue between cultures and nations while enhancing the country’s global recognition and promoting its achievements abroad. The project was inaugurated on June 6, 2024.

The second official ceremony for appointing “Goodwill Ambassadors of Kazakhstan” took place on December 9, 2024, at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Kazakhstan. The event was attended by the First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s, Akan Rakhmetullin.

Invited to participate in the project alongside Dimash Qudaibergen were opera singer Maria Mudryak, TV host and cultural project producer Maya Bekbayeva, archaeologist and member of Kazakhstan’s National Commission for UNESCO and ICESCO Dmitry Voyakin, and Aigerim Musagazhinova, Chairperson of the Board of “Qazaq Geography” and an ethnographer.

The implementation of successful international practices for Goodwill Ambassadors in Kazakhstan, involving prominent compatriots who have excelled in the arts, sports, science, medicine, and other fields, aims to strengthen the country’s global reputation and expand cultural and humanitarian ties that serve as a bridge for peace, friendship, and international solidarity.

“Being a Goodwill Ambassador is not only a mark of prestige but also a great responsibility. Through this project, we aim to continue introducing the world to our culture, arts, scientific advancements, innovations, sports achievements, creative solutions, tourism potential, and, most importantly, the core value of the Kazakh people—peace and harmony,” noted Akan Rakhmetullin.
